Pointers to Make the Most of Exercising at Home

Although working out in a gym or at a studio is a nice luxury to have, never underestimate the power and advantages of exercising at home. From fewer expenses to maximum convenience, it’s a great routine to maintain a healthy lifestyle.

However, to make your sessions more efficient, comfortable, and fun, here are tips for making the most out of your workouts at home.

Designate a Workout Space In Your Home

Setting up a personal gym in a designated spot in your home is an excellent way to ensure you get the most out of your home sweat sessions. Get Rid of Distractions

If you want to make the most out of an exercise session at home, you need to eliminate all distractions — from the TV, phone ringing, pet, or family members. That’s because having these around can lead you to cut a session short or to skip it entirely. Take steps to eliminate or minimize these issues, such as asking your family members to answer the door or phone if anyone calls or take your pet for a walk when you’re working out.

Practice Consistency

Whether you’re working at home or the gym, the key to an effective workout program is being consistent and sticking to it. A simple routine that can help you maintain consistency is doing moderate cardio every day, such as walking around or running around doing chores, and strength training every other day. You can also ensure consistency by keeping a journal to log what exercises you do, how much you completed, and what you focused on that day. It can help you stay on track and become more consistent with your workouts.

Get Creative

If you don’t have a home gym and don’t want to spend money on equipment, you don’t need to worry since you can still have a great exercise session at home. All you need to do is become a bit more creative with your movements and turn everyday items into gym equipment. You can use filled water bottles as weights or edges of door frames as pull-up bars. So, get creative and explore what you have at home to make the most out of each session.

Include Others

Having a workout buddy can make sessions more fun, increase your chances of sticking to your routines, and help you get the most out of exercising at home. Plus, it’s a great way to motivate others to stay fit and get you moving every day. So, grab your kids, significant other, or roommate for your next session and sweat it out. However, if you’re home alone, you can always work out with friends and loved ones through video calls on Zoom, FaceTime, or Messenger.

Exercising at home can make your fitness routine more sustainable and convenient, increasing your chances of sticking to it — and the tips mentioned can make your home workouts more efficient, comfortable, and fun.
